Exploring the Basics of UV DTF Printing

UV DTF printing stands at the forefront of modern printing technologies, seamlessly blending the best features of both UV printing and Direct-to-Film methods. It utilizes a refined process where UV inks are applied directly onto specialized film, which can then be transferred onto a multitude of surfaces. This innovative approach not only allows for vibrant, long-lasting color but also enhances the durability of prints, making them suitable for varying environmental conditions. The rapid curing feature of UV printing technology ensures efficient production timelines, an essential factor for businesses looking to thrive in a fast-paced market.

Understanding the Printing Process: Step-by-Step Guide

The UV DTF printing process is characterized by several meticulously structured steps that begin with the design of the artwork. Designers leverage powerful graphic design software to create visual content that captures the brand’s essence or consumer interests. This phase is crucial for ensuring that the printed images are clear, vibrant, and true to the original concept. The proper preparation of designs for UV DTF printing is vital in achieving outstanding results, allowing businesses to offer unique and customized printing solutions tailored to various needs.

Once the artwork is finalized, the actual printing takes place. High-quality UV printers apply the specialized inks onto the coated DTF film, taking advantage of their inherent qualities, such as durability and brilliance in color. After printing, the UV curing process solidifies the ink rapidly, paving the way for immediate handling and further production stages. This efficiency is particularly beneficial in commercial environments where time is of the essence, enabling companies to fulfill bulk orders without compromising on quality.

What is UV DTF printing and how does it work?

UV DTF printing, or Ultraviolet Direct-to-Film printing, is an innovative technology that combines the advantages of UV printing and Direct-to-Film methods. It involves printing high-quality graphics onto specially coated film using UV inks, which are then cured by UV light for instant durability. This process allows for vibrant, lasting prints that can be transferred to various substrates such as textiles, metals, and plastics.

What are the benefits of using UV DTF printing for custom printing solutions?

The benefits of UV DTF printing for custom printing solutions include its ability to produce high-quality, detailed designs quickly, thanks to the rapid curing of inks. This technology also offers versatility in application across different materials, durability against environmental factors, and opportunities for eco-friendly printing practices, making it ideal for modern businesses aiming for sustainability.

How does UV DTF printing compare to traditional DTF printing?

Unlike traditional DTF printing, which relies on water-based inks and heat transfer, UV DTF printing utilizes UV inks that cure instantly under UV light. This results in improved durability and color vibrancy, as well as faster production times. Additionally, UV DTF printing provides more flexibility in substrate options and creates prints that are resistant to fading and wear.
